Exhibition

The neighbourhood of Exhibition can be found in the city of Saskatoon, Saskatchewan, which is located in the Greater Saskatoon metropolitan area.

Transportation

Exhibition is rather well-suited for people who get around as pedestrians; meeting daily needs is convenient without a vehicle, and there are also a fair number of businesses close by. Physically active home buyers will also enjoy the cycling-friendly nature of Exhibition. More specifically, the bicycling infrastructure is fairly good. Public transit riders may have few choices in Exhibition as a result of the infrequent service. Thankfully, property owners benefit from a few bus lines, and bus stops are ordinarily around the corner. However, Exhibition is a very good part of Saskatoon for travelling by car. It is convenient to come across a parking spot, and it is a very short drive to the closest highway, such as Adelaide Street, from any home in this neighbourhood.

Services

The nearest supermarket in Exhibition is usually only a short walk away. Residents of this part of the city benefit from a few restaurants as well. In terms of education, it is a very short walk to get to primary schools from any location in Exhibition. However, there are no high schools in Exhibition. Families are served by public and private elementary schools.

Character

The character of Exhibition is exemplified by its calm ambience. This part of Saskatoon is very quiet overall, as the streets are generally very peaceful - however some areas can be quite noisy, especially near Adelaide Street or Idylwyld Drive. Lastly, public green spaces are easy to get to since there are a few of them nearby for residents to unwind in.

Housing

Single detached homes are the most common housing type, representing roughly 55% of dwellings in Exhibition, while the rest are mainly small apartment buildings and duplexes. About 40% of properties in this neighbourhood were built before the 1960s, while most of the remaining buildings were built in the 1960s and the 1980s. This area also has a good choice of housing sizes - it is quite easy to find properties ranging from lofts to four or more bedrooms. The proportions of homeowners and renters are about even.
